当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

对象存储oss怎么用,深入解析对象存储OSS,搭建与使用指南

对象存储oss怎么用,深入解析对象存储OSS,搭建与使用指南

对象存储OSS使用解析,包括深入探讨OSS概念,详细搭建步骤及实际操作指南,助您高效掌握OSS的使用方法。...

对象存储OSS使用解析,包括深入探讨OSS概念,详细搭建步骤及实际操作指南,助您高效掌握OSS的使用方法。

随着互联网技术的飞速发展,数据量呈爆炸式增长,传统的存储方式已无法满足海量数据的存储需求,对象存储(Object Storage)作为一种新型存储技术,凭借其高扩展性、高可靠性、低成本等优势,逐渐成为企业存储的首选,本文将深入解析对象存储OSS的搭建与使用方法,帮助您快速掌握这一技术。

什么是对象存储OSS?

对象存储OSS是一种基于云存储的分布式存储系统,它将数据存储在多个服务器上,并以对象的形式进行管理,每个对象由元数据、数据块和访问控制信息组成,用户可以通过HTTP或HTTPS协议访问OSS,实现数据的上传、下载、查询等操作。

对象存储OSS的搭建

1、环境准备

搭建对象存储OSS需要以下环境:

对象存储oss怎么用,深入解析对象存储OSS,搭建与使用指南

(1)服务器:至少两台服务器,用于部署OSS集群。

(2)操作系统:推荐使用Linux操作系统,如CentOS、Ubuntu等。

(3)网络环境:确保服务器之间能够互相通信。

(4)存储空间:根据存储需求选择合适的存储空间。

2、安装软件

(1)安装Java运行环境:对象存储OSS是基于Java开发的,因此需要安装Java运行环境。

(2)安装OSS SDK:从官方网址下载OSS SDK,解压后进入解压目录,执行以下命令安装:

./install.sh

3、配置集群

(1)配置节点:在每台服务器上配置节点信息,包括节点ID、节点类型、存储路径等。

对象存储oss怎么用,深入解析对象存储OSS,搭建与使用指南

(2)配置集群:将所有节点信息配置到集群文件中,如oss集群文件(/etc/oss/oss-cluster.xml)。

(3)启动集群:执行以下命令启动集群:

oss-cluster start

4、配置客户端

(1)配置客户端:在客户端配置文件中(如oss-client.xml)设置访问端点、认证信息等。

(2)启动客户端:执行以下命令启动客户端:

oss-client start

对象存储OSS的使用

1、上传文件

使用oss-client工具上传文件,如下所示:

oss-client put /path/to/local/file oss://bucket-name/object-key

2、下载文件

使用oss-client工具下载文件,如下所示:

对象存储oss怎么用,深入解析对象存储OSS,搭建与使用指南

oss-client get oss://bucket-name/object-key /path/to/local/file

3、查询文件

使用oss-client工具查询文件信息,如下所示:

oss-client ls oss://bucket-name

4、删除文件

使用oss-client工具删除文件,如下所示:

oss-client del oss://bucket-name/object-key

5、权限管理

(1)创建bucket:创建一个bucket用于存储对象。

oss-client mb oss://bucket-name

(2)设置权限:为bucket设置访问权限,如私有、公开等。

oss-client set-acl oss://bucket-name oss:private
黑狐家游戏

发表评论

最新文章